Subject: Re: [PATCH 2/9] xfs: use folios in the buffer cache
Date: Mon, 18 Mar 2024 23:53:58 -0700 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<Zfk2hhhXU78WSo18@infradead.org>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20240318224715.3367463-3-david@fromorbit.com>
So while this looks good to me,
> + for (i = 0; i < bp->b_folio_count; i++) {
> + if (bp->b_folios[i])
> + __folio_put(bp->b_folios[i]);
The __folio_put here really needs to be folio_put or page alloc
debugging gets very unhappy.
But even with that fixed on top of this patch the first mount just hangs
without a useful kernel backtrace in /proc/*/stack, although running
with the entire ѕeries applied it does pass the basic sanity checking
so far.
